.section--brands[data-astro-cid-b4cmuhmf]{background:var(--clr-white)}.fa-brands-grid[data-astro-cid-b4cmuhmf]{display:grid;grid-template-columns:repeat(4,1fr);gap:18px}.fa-brand-card[data-astro-cid-b4cmuhmf]{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:14px;padding:24px 18px;background:var(--clr-white);border:1px solid var(--clr-border);border-radius:var(--r-md);transition:transform .3s var(--ease),box-shadow .3s var(--ease),border-color .25s var(--ease);position:relative;overflow:hidden;text-align:center;min-height:150px}.fa-brand-card[data-astro-cid-b4cmuhmf]: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:var(--gradient-brand);transform:scaleX(0);transform-origin:left;transition:transform .3s var(--ease)}.fa-brand-card[data-astro-cid-b4cmuhmf]:hover{transform:translateY(-4px);box-shadow:var(--sh-md);border-color:var(--clr-brand-tint2)}.fa-brand-card[data-astro-cid-b4cmuhmf]:hover:before{transform:scaleX(1)}.fa-brand-logo[data-astro-cid-b4cmuhmf]{position:relative;width:100%;height:60px;display:flex;align-items:center;justify-content:center;border-radius:var(--r-sm);background:repeating-linear-gradient(45deg,#f8fafc,#f8fafc 8px,#f1f5f9 8px 16px);overflow:hidden}.fa-brand-logo[data-astro-cid-b4cmuhmf]:before{content:"Logo";position:absolute;inset:0;display:flex;align-items:center;justify-content:center;font-family:var(--font-head);font-size:.62rem;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:#94a3b8;pointer-events:none;z-index:0}.fa-brand-logo[data-astro-cid-b4cmuhmf] img[data-astro-cid-b4cmuhmf]{position:relative;z-index:1;max-width:130px;max-height:60px;width:auto;height:auto;object-fit:contain;filter:grayscale(20%);opacity:.9;transition:filter .25s var(--ease),opacity .25s var(--ease)}.fa-brand-card[data-astro-cid-b4cmuhmf]:hover .fa-brand-logo[data-astro-cid-b4cmuhmf] img[data-astro-cid-b4cmuhmf]{filter:grayscale(0);opacity:1}.fa-brand-name[data-astro-cid-b4cmuhmf]{display:flex;flex-direction:column;align-items:center;gap:2px}.fa-brand-main[data-astro-cid-b4cmuhmf]{font-family:var(--font-head);font-size:.82rem;font-weight:700;color:var(--clr-text);letter-spacing:.02em}.fa-brand-sub[data-astro-cid-b4cmuhmf]{font-size:.65rem;font-weight:500;color:var(--clr-text-muted);text-transform:uppercase;letter-spacing:.08em}@media(max-width:900px){.fa-brands-grid[data-astro-cid-b4cmuhmf]{grid-template-columns:repeat(3,1fr)}}@media(max-width:640px){.fa-brands-grid[data-astro-cid-b4cmuhmf]{grid-template-columns:repeat(2,1fr);gap:12px}.fa-brand-card[data-astro-cid-b4cmuhmf]{padding:18px 14px;min-height:130px}}.section--applications[data-astro-cid-b4cmuhmf]{background:var(--clr-white)}.apps-grid[data-astro-cid-b4cmuhmf]{display:grid;grid-template-columns:repeat(4,1fr);gap:18px}.app-card[data-astro-cid-b4cmuhmf]{position:relative;display:flex;flex-direction:column;gap:12px;padding:26px 22px;background:var(--clr-white);border:1px solid var(--clr-border);border-radius:var(--r-md);box-shadow:var(--sh-xs);transition:transform .3s var(--ease),box-shadow .3s var(--ease),border-color .25s var(--ease);overflow:hidden}.app-card[data-astro-cid-b4cmuhmf]: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:var(--gradient-brand);transform:scaleX(0);transform-origin:left;transition:transform .3s var(--ease)}.app-card[data-astro-cid-b4cmuhmf]:hover{transform:translateY(-4px);box-shadow:var(--sh-md);border-color:var(--clr-brand-tint2)}.app-card[data-astro-cid-b4cmuhmf]:hover:before{transform:scaleX(1)}.app-card-icon[data-astro-cid-b4cmuhmf]{font-size:1.8rem;line-height:1;width:52px;height:52px;border-radius:var(--r-md);background:var(--clr-brand-tint);display:flex;align-items:center;justify-content:center;transition:transform .3s var(--ease),background .3s var(--ease)}.app-card[data-astro-cid-b4cmuhmf]:hover .app-card-icon[data-astro-cid-b4cmuhmf]{transform:scale(1.08) rotate(-5deg);background:var(--clr-brand-tint2)}.app-card-body[data-astro-cid-b4cmuhmf] h3[data-astro-cid-b4cmuhmf]{font-family:var(--font-head);font-size:.95rem;font-weight:600;color:var(--clr-text);margin:0 0 6px;line-height:1.35}.app-card-body[data-astro-cid-b4cmuhmf] p[data-astro-cid-b4cmuhmf]{font-size:.8rem;color:var(--clr-text-soft);line-height:1.6;margin:0}@media(max-width:1000px){.apps-grid[data-astro-cid-b4cmuhmf]{grid-template-columns:repeat(3,1fr)}}@media(max-width:700px){.apps-grid[data-astro-cid-b4cmuhmf]{grid-template-columns:repeat(2,1fr);gap:12px}.app-card[data-astro-cid-b4cmuhmf]{padding:20px 18px}}@media(max-width:420px){.apps-grid[data-astro-cid-b4cmuhmf]{grid-template-columns:1fr}}.section--faq[data-astro-cid-b4cmuhmf]{background:var(--clr-bg)}.faq-layout[data-astro-cid-b4cmuhmf]{display:grid;grid-template-columns:1fr 1.4fr;gap:56px;align-items:start}.faq-aside[data-astro-cid-b4cmuhmf]{position:sticky;top:100px}.faq-aside[data-astro-cid-b4cmuhmf] .section-title[data-astro-cid-b4cmuhmf]{font-size:clamp(1.8rem,3.5vw,2.4rem);margin-bottom:14px}.faq-aside[data-astro-cid-b4cmuhmf] .section-desc[data-astro-cid-b4cmuhmf]{margin:0 0 28px}.faq-link[data-astro-cid-b4cmuhmf]{color:var(--clr-brand);font-weight:600;text-decoration:none;border-bottom:1px solid transparent;transition:border-color .2s var(--ease)}.faq-link[data-astro-cid-b4cmuhmf]:hover{border-bottom-color:var(--clr-brand)}.faq-stats[data-astro-cid-b4cmuhmf]{display:grid;grid-template-columns:repeat(3,1fr);gap:0;background:var(--clr-white);border:1px solid var(--clr-border);border-radius:var(--r-md);overflow:hidden;box-shadow:var(--sh-xs)}.faq-stats[data-astro-cid-b4cmuhmf]>div[data-astro-cid-b4cmuhmf]{text-align:center;padding:18px 12px;border-right:1px solid var(--clr-border)}.faq-stats[data-astro-cid-b4cmuhmf]>div[data-astro-cid-b4cmuhmf]:last-child{border-right:none}.faq-stats[data-astro-cid-b4cmuhmf] strong[data-astro-cid-b4cmuhmf]{display:block;font-family:var(--font-head);font-size:1.5rem;font-weight:800;color:var(--clr-brand);letter-spacing:-.02em}.faq-stats[data-astro-cid-b4cmuhmf] span[data-astro-cid-b4cmuhmf]{display:block;font-size:.68rem;color:var(--clr-text-muted);text-transform:uppercase;letter-spacing:.08em;margin-top:4px}.faq-list[data-astro-cid-b4cmuhmf]{display:flex;flex-direction:column;gap:12px}.faq-item[data-astro-cid-b4cmuhmf]{background:var(--clr-white);border:1px solid var(--clr-border);border-radius:var(--r-md);overflow:hidden;transition:border-color .25s var(--ease),box-shadow .25s var(--ease)}.faq-item[data-astro-cid-b4cmuhmf][open]{border-color:var(--clr-brand-tint2);box-shadow:var(--sh-sm)}.faq-item[data-astro-cid-b4cmuhmf] summary[data-astro-cid-b4cmuhmf]{display:flex;align-items:center;justify-content:space-between;gap:16px;padding:20px 22px;cursor:pointer;list-style:none;user-select:none;transition:background .2s var(--ease)}.faq-item[data-astro-cid-b4cmuhmf] summary[data-astro-cid-b4cmuhmf]::-webkit-details-marker{display:none}.faq-item[data-astro-cid-b4cmuhmf] summary[data-astro-cid-b4cmuhmf]:hover{background:var(--clr-bg)}.faq-q[data-astro-cid-b4cmuhmf]{font-family:var(--font-head);font-size:.96rem;font-weight:600;color:var(--clr-text);line-height:1.4;letter-spacing:-.005em}.faq-toggle[data-astro-cid-b4cmuhmf]{display:flex;align-items:center;justify-content:center;width:32px;height:32px;border-radius:50%;background:var(--clr-brand-tint);color:var(--clr-brand);flex-shrink:0;transition:transform .3s var(--ease),background .3s var(--ease)}.faq-item[data-astro-cid-b4cmuhmf][open] .faq-toggle[data-astro-cid-b4cmuhmf]{transform:rotate(180deg);background:var(--clr-brand);color:#fff}.faq-a[data-astro-cid-b4cmuhmf]{padding:0 22px 22px;border-top:1px solid var(--clr-border-light);margin-top:-1px}.faq-a[data-astro-cid-b4cmuhmf] p[data-astro-cid-b4cmuhmf]{margin:16px 0 0;font-size:.9rem;color:var(--clr-text-soft);line-height:1.75}@media(max-width:900px){.faq-layout[data-astro-cid-b4cmuhmf]{grid-template-columns:1fr;gap:36px}.faq-aside[data-astro-cid-b4cmuhmf]{position:static}}@media(max-width:560px){.faq-stats[data-astro-cid-b4cmuhmf]>div[data-astro-cid-b4cmuhmf]{padding:14px 8px}.faq-stats[data-astro-cid-b4cmuhmf] strong[data-astro-cid-b4cmuhmf]{font-size:1.2rem}.faq-item[data-astro-cid-b4cmuhmf] summary[data-astro-cid-b4cmuhmf]{padding:16px 18px}.faq-a[data-astro-cid-b4cmuhmf]{padding:0 18px 18px}}
